jackrabbit-users mailing list archives

Site index · List index
Message view « Date » · « Thread »
Top « Date » · « Thread »
From "De Georges, Adrien" <Adrien.DeGeor...@experian.com>
Subject RE: Problem using OPV ignore on versioned node
Date Mon, 14 Mar 2011 14:11:32 GMT
Thanks Alex for your reply.
But, in fact the OPV attribute should allow to modify a such property
without checking in the parent.
I found an opened issue in JCR issue tracker :
So unfortunately, I guess I will have to find another solution.


-----Original Message-----
From: Alexander Klimetschek [mailto:aklimets@adobe.com] 
Sent: 14 March 2011 12:27
To: users@jackrabbit.apache.org
Subject: Re: Problem using OPV ignore on versioned node

On 14.03.11 11:00, "De Georges, Adrien" <Adrien.DeGeorges@experian.com>
>[exp:baseObject] > exp:versionablecontent
>- ownerGuid (string) = 'test' mandatory autocreated ignore
>This property is well created with the default value 'test' and the
>on-parent-version is set to 5 (I think it is the IGNORE value). But
>I try to modify this property (setProperty) a VersionException is
>triggered (because the node is checked in).

AFAIK, the OnParentVersion only dictates what to do on versioning =
checkin of a node, if the child node or property should be copied to the
version node or not.

To modify the "head" of a versioned node (such as setting any property
it), the node always has to be checked out.


Alexander Klimetschek
Developer // Adobe (Day) // Berlin - Basel

Information in this e-mail and any attachments is confidential, and may not be copied or used
by anyone other than the addressee, nor disclosed to any third party without our permission.
There is no intention to create any legally binding contract or other binding commitment through
the use of this electronic communication unless it is issued in accordance with the Experian
Limited standard terms and conditions of purchase or other express written agreement between
Experian Limited and the recipient. Although Experian has taken reasonable steps to ensure
that this communication and any attachments are free from computer virus, you are advised
to take your own steps to ensure that they are actually virus free. 

Companies Act information: Registered name: Experian Limited. Registered office: Landmark
House, Experian Way, NG2 Business Park, Nottingham, NG80 1ZZ, United Kingdom. Place of registration:
England and Wales. Registered number: 653331

View raw message